Claims
- 1. A security and monitoring system for mobile assets, the system communicating directly with a user, the system comprising:a. a position determining device for determining location data of the mobile asset; b. means for providing geographic information based on the location data of the mobile asset; c. a device for detecting the violation of a predefined condition, the detecting device generating a signal on violation of the predefined condition; d. a virtual mapping module enabling the user to define permitted locations wherein the permitted locations are specific locations of interest specified by the user; e. a central processing unit for processing the location data and the geographic information to obtain location information of the mobile asset, the central processing unit having a memory storing permitted locations and a predefined set of conditions, the central processing unit detecting violation of permitted locations by using the location information of the mobile asset, the central processing unit detecting violation of the predefined set of conditions using the signal from the detection devices, the central processing unit generating a status signal on violation of at least one of the permitted locations and the predefined conditions; f. means for synthesizing the status signal generated by the central processing unit to output a status message; g. a data transceiver for facilitating communication in data mode, the data transceiver enabling transmission of the status signal as data and receiving of control commands from the user as data; h. a wireless communication device for two-way communication between the user and the mobile asset, the wireless communication device transmitting the status message to the user as voice or text message, the wireless communication device receiving control commands from the user as voice or text message; i. means for interpreting the control commands, the interpreted commands processed by the central processing unit to generate output signals; and j. a plurality of output devices, the output device responsive to output signals from the central processing unit, whereby the output devices execute the control commands processed by the central processing unit.
- 2. The system as recited in claim 1 wherein the position determining device is a GPS receiver.
- 3. The system as recited in claim 1 wherein the position determining device and the communication device are integrated.
- 4. The system as recited in claim 1 wherein means for synthesizing a status message comprises a text to speech synthesizer for outputting status messages as speech.
- 5. The system as recited in claim 1 wherein means for synthesizing a status message comprises a modem for outputting status messages as text.
- 6. The system as recited in claim 1 wherein the means for interpreting control commands comprises a voice recognition unit for interpreting voice.
- 7. The system as recited in claim 1 wherein means for interpreting control commands comprises a DTMF decoder unit for interpreting DTMF tones.
- 8. The system as recited in claim 1 wherein means for interpreting control commands comprises a modem for interpreting text.
- 9. The system as recited in claim 1 wherein the output devices comprise a plurality of alarm relays and security relays.
- 10. An apparatus for security and monitoring of mobile assets, the apparatus enabling direct contact between a user and the mobile asset, the apparatus comprising:a. a position determining device for obtaining location data of the mobile asset; b. a device for detecting the violation of a predefined condition, the detecting device generating a signal on violation of the predefined condition; c. a memory containing data regarding geographic information, permitted locations, predefined set of conditions and computer readable program codes, the computer readable program codes further comprising; i. program code means for determining location of the mobile asset; ii. program code means for enabling the user to define permitted locations, the permitted locations are specific locations of interest specified by the user; iii. program code means for generating a status signal on violation of at least one of the permitted locations and the predefined set of conditions; iv. program code means for synthesizing the status signal to output a status message; v. program code means for transmitting the status message to the user; vi. program code means for receiving control commands from the user; vii. program code means for interpreting the control commands received from the user; viii. program code means for generating an output signal in response to the interpreted control commands; d. a processor connected to the memory, the processor executing the computer readable program codes stored in the memory; e. a data transceiver fort facilitating communication in data mode, the data transceiver enabling transmission of the status signal as data and receiving of control commands from the user as data; f. a plurality of output devices, the output devices responsive to the output signal generated, whereby the output devices execute the control commands; and g. a wireless communication device connected to the processor, the wireless communication device communicating the status message to the user and transmitting the user control commands to the processor for processing.
- 11. The apparatus as recited in claim 10 wherein the device for detecting the violation of a predefined condition comprises an intrusion detection device.
